Mountain biking in the Jebel esh Sharqi offers diverse terrain characterized by rugged slopes, plateaus, and valleys. This region, an extension of the Jabal Al Akhdhar range, features varied landscapes suitable for different mountain biking styles. Riders can expect single-track cross-country (XC) and Enduro-type rides through areas with limestone ridges and pastoral villages. The moderate climate throughout much of the year supports year-round outdoor pursuits.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many mountain bike trails are available in Jebel esh Sharqi?

There are over 35 mountain bike trails in Jebel esh Sharqi, catering to various skill levels. This includes 7 easy routes, 23 moderate routes, and 6 difficult routes, offering diverse terrain from river valleys to rugged plateaus.

What kind of terrain can I expect on mountain bike trails in Jebel esh Sharqi?

Mountain biking in Jebel esh Sharqi features rugged terrain, including slopes, plateaus, and river valleys. You'll find a mix of single-track cross-country (XC) and Enduro-type rides, with some trails winding through limestone ridges and pastoral villages. The region is an extension of the Jabal Al Akhdhar range, known for its varied and challenging landscapes.

Are there any easy mountain bike trails suitable for beginners or families in Jebel esh Sharqi?

Yes, Jebel esh Sharqi offers 7 easy mountain bike routes. A good option for a less strenuous ride is the Banias Stream Swimming Spot – Snir Stream loop from Kfar Blum, which is 12.6 miles (20.4 km) long and leads through river valleys. Another easy route is the Snir Stream loop from Kfar Blum, covering 15.1 km.

What are some challenging mountain bike trails for experienced riders in Jebel esh Sharqi?

For experienced riders seeking a challenge, Jebel esh Sharqi has 6 difficult routes. The Snir Stream – Dan River loop from HaGoshrim is a demanding 42.8 miles (68.9 km) path with significant elevation changes. Another difficult option is the Ein Fit – Ein Fit Lower Spring loop from Nahal Hermon Nature Reserve, which is 43.2 km long and features substantial climbs.

What is the best time of year to go mountain biking in Jebel esh Sharqi?

Jebel esh Sharqi experiences a moderate climate, making it suitable for mountain biking throughout much of the year. Summers typically see temperatures between 25°C and 30°C, while winters can be quite cold, sometimes dropping to freezing point. For comfortable riding, spring and autumn are often ideal, offering pleasant temperatures and stable weather conditions.

Are there any circular mountain bike routes in Jebel esh Sharqi?

Yes, many of the mountain bike trails in Jebel esh Sharqi are designed as loops. For example, the popular Waterfall on the Jordan River – Snir Stream loop from HaGoshrim offers a 20.8 miles (33.5 km) ride through varied terrain. Another option is the Waterfall on the Jordan River – Snir Stream loop from Tel-Dan Nature Reserve, a moderate 62.6 km loop.

What natural features or viewpoints can I see along the mountain bike trails?

The trails in Jebel esh Sharqi offer stunning vistas and natural features. You can expect panoramic views of the rugged landscape, river valleys, and limestone ridges. Notable attractions include the beautiful Banias Waterfall and the serene Dan Stream in Tel Dan Nature Reserve. The region is also home to pastoral villages, offering cultural points of interest.

What do other mountain bikers say about the trails in Jebel esh Sharqi?

The mountain bike trails in Jebel esh Sharqi are highly rated by the komoot community, with an average score of 4.8 stars from over 30 reviews. Riders often praise the diverse terrain, ranging from challenging climbs to scenic river valleys, and the opportunities for both cross-country and Enduro-style riding.

Are there any historical sites or landmarks accessible from the mountain bike routes?

Yes, beyond the natural beauty, you can encounter historical sites. For instance, the Tel Azaziat Syrian Army Post is a historical landmark that can be explored in the vicinity of some trails, offering a glimpse into the region's past.

Are there any trails that pass by water features or swimming spots?

Several trails in Jebel esh Sharqi feature beautiful water elements. The Banias Stream Swimming Spot – Snir Stream loop from Kfar Blum directly references a swimming spot. You can also find trails that follow the Dan Stream in Tel Dan Nature Reserve and pass by the impressive Banias Waterfall.

What is the longest mountain bike trail in Jebel esh Sharqi?

One of the longest and most challenging mountain bike trails in the region is the Snir Stream – Dan River loop from HaGoshrim, which spans 42.8 miles (68.9 km) and features significant elevation gains, making it suitable for experienced riders.
